1993 Chevrolet Corvette vs. 2009 Mazda CX-7

To start off, 2009 Mazda CX-7 is newer by 16 year(s). Which means there will be less support and parts availability for 1993 Chevrolet Corvette. In addition, the cost of maintenance, including insurance, on 1993 Chevrolet Corvette would be higher. At 5,733 cc (8 cylinders), 1993 Chevrolet Corvette is equipped with a bigger engine. In terms of performance, 1993 Chevrolet Corvette (301 HP @ 5000 RPM) has 57 more horse power than 2009 Mazda CX-7. (244 HP @ 5000 RPM). In normal driving conditions, 1993 Chevrolet Corvette should accelerate faster than 2009 Mazda CX-7. With that said, vehicle weight also plays an important factor in acceleration. 1993 Chevrolet Corvette weights approximately 181 kg more than 2009 Mazda CX-7. So despite on having greater horse power, its additional weight may have an impact towards its acceleration in comparison.

Because 2009 Mazda CX-7 is four wheel drive (4WD), it will have significant more traction and grip than 1993 Chevrolet Corvette. In wet, icy, snow, or gravel driving conditions, 2009 Mazda CX-7 will offer significantly more control. With that said, do keep in mind that many other factors such as speed and the wear on your tires can also have significant impact on traction and control. Let's talk about torque, 1993 Chevrolet Corvette (461 Nm @ 3600 RPM) has 111 more torque (in Nm) than 2009 Mazda CX-7. (350 Nm @ 2500 RPM). This means 1993 Chevrolet Corvette will have an easier job in driving up hills or pulling heavy equipment than 2009 Mazda CX-7. 2009 Mazda CX-7 has automatic transmission and 1993 Chevrolet Corvette has manual transmission. 1993 Chevrolet Corvette will offer better control over acceleration and deceleration in addition to better fuel efficiency overall. 2009 Mazda CX-7 will be easier to drive especially in heavy traffic.

Compare all specifications:

1993 Chevrolet Corvette 2009 Mazda CX-7
Make Chevrolet Mazda
Model Corvette CX-7
Year Released 1993 2009
Body Type Coupe SUV
Engine Position Front Front
Engine Size 5733 cc 2260 cc
Engine Cylinders 8 cylinders 4 cylinders
Engine Type V in-line
Valves per Cylinder 2 valves 4 valves
Horse Power 301 HP 244 HP
Engine RPM 5000 RPM 5000 RPM
Torque 461 Nm 350 Nm
Torque RPM 3600 RPM 2500 RPM
Engine Compression Ratio 10.5:1 10.0:1
Drive Type Rear 4WD
Transmission Type Manual Automatic
Number of Seats 2 seats 5 seats
Number of Doors 2 doors 5 doors
Vehicle Weight 1513 kg 1332 kg
Vehicle Length 4540 mm 4680 mm
Vehicle Width 1800 mm 1880 mm
Vehicle Height 1180 mm 1650 mm
Wheelbase Size 2450 mm 2760 mm
Fuel Tank Capacity 76 L 69 L
